Using Version Control Effectively

Version control is a crucial part of scientific research to guarantee that any changes to code and data are accurately tracked and that researchers can go back to earlier versions if required. Researchers can collaborate on projects while having access to a thorough version history using TotallyScience Gitlab. With its intuitive user interface and strong branching and merging tools, TotallyScience Gitlab improves the process of organizing code and data among many team members and experiments.

Research with a Record

The validity and dependability of scientific discoveries depend critically on the ability to replicate research findings. Because of TotallyScience Gitlab’s version control capabilities and interoperability with containerization platforms like Docker, researchers may construct up reproducible laboratories. By sharing and repeating their experiments and recording the software and data used in the project repository, researchers can improve the validity of their findings.
